Q1.Consider the following diseases
(1) Diphtheria
(2) Chickenpox
(3) Smallpox
Which of the above diseases has/have been eradicated in India?
(a) 1 and 2 only
(b) 3 only
(c) 1, 2 and 3
(d) None
Answer: (b)
Explanation: On April 23, 1977, the commission certified that smallpox had been eradicated from India.
Q2.What is the implication if a particular plant species is placed under Schedule VI of The Wildlife Protection Act, 1972?
(a) A licence is required to cultivate that plant
(b) Such a plant cannot be cultivated under any circumstances
(c) It is a Genetically Modified crop plant
(d) Such a plant is invasive and harmful to the ecosystem
Answer: (a)
Explanation: Wildlife Protection Act of 1972 has six schedules.
No person is allowed to cultivate a specified plant mentioned in Schedule VI except with a licence granted by the Chief Wild Life Warden.
Plants protected under Schedule VI include: Beddomes’ cycad (Native to India), Blue Vanda (Blue Orchid), Red Vanda (Red Orchid), Kuth (Saussurea lappa), Slipper orchids (Paphiopedilum spp.), Pitcher plant (Nepenthes khasiana)
Q3.Which of the following statements is/are correct about Nathu La pass?
1)Nathu La is a mountain pass in the Himalayas connecting India's Sikkim state with China's Tibet Autonomous Region.
2)The pass was closed after the India-China War of 1962 and was reopened in 2006 for cross-border trade.
3)Nathu La pass is the highest motorable pass in the world.
Choose the correct option from the following:
(a) 1 and 2 only
(b) 1 and 3 only
(c) 2 and 3 only
(d) 1, 2, and 3
Answer: (a) 1 and 2 only
Explanation:
Nathu La is a mountain pass in the Himalayas connecting India's Sikkim state with China's Tibet Autonomous Region.
The pass was closed after the India-China War of 1962 and reopened in 2006 for cross-border trade.
However, statement 3 is incorrect. Nathu La pass is not the highest motorable pass in the world. Border Roads Organisation (BRO) has constructed and black-topped the highest motorable road in the world at 19,300 ft at Umlingla Pass in Eastern Ladakh.
Q4.Which of the following states share borders with Arunachal Pradesh?
1)Nagaland
2)Mizoram
3)Assam
4)Manipur
Choose the correct option from the following:
(a) 1 and 2 only
(b) 2 and 3 only
(c) 1 and 3 only
(d) 1, 2, 3, and 4
Answer: (c)
Explanation:
Arunachal Pradesh is a state in northeastern India, bordered by Bhutan to the west, China to the north and northeast, Myanmar to the east, and the Indian states of Assam to the south and Nagaland to the southeast. Therefore, statements 1 and 3 are correct.
Q5.Which of the following countries share land borders with Finland?
1)Norway
2)Sweden
3)Russia
4)Denmark
Choose the correct option from the following:
(a) 1 and 2 only
(b) 2 and 3 only
(c) 1, 2, and 3 only
(d) 1, 2, 3, and 4
Answer: (c) 1, 2, and 3 only
Explanation:
Finland is a country located in northern Europe, bordering the Baltic Sea, the Gulf of Bothnia, and the Gulf of Finland. It shares land borders with three countries:
Norway to the north and northwest
Sweden to the west
Russia to the east
Therefore, statements 1, 2, and 3 are correct
Statement 4 is incorrect, as Denmark is not a neighbouring country of Finland. Denmark is located in northern Europe and is separated from Finland by the Baltic Sea.
